[MATLAB代码]关于运用最邻近插值法进行图像放大

%导入图片并显示原图
img=imread('pepper.bmp');
figure;
imshow(img);
title('原图');%计算原图长、宽、通道数
[row col ch]=size(img);%画布放大两倍
rr=ceil(row*2);
cc=ceil(col*2);img2=uint8(zeros(rr,cc,ch));
for k=1:chfor i=1:rrfor j=1:ccx=i/2;m=ceil(x);y=j/2;n=ceil(y);if m>=1 && m<row && n>=1 && n<colx=m;y=n;           %最邻近插值算法img2(i,j,k)=img(x,y,k);endendend
end
figure;
imshow(img2);
title('放大四倍结果图');

[MATLAB]最邻近插值法进行图像放大相关推荐

  1. MATLAB显函数作图 参数方程作图 极坐标方程作图绘图实例 用 Matlab 绘制高颜值函数图像 放大看告别浓浓锯齿风

    1.1  显函数作图 1.2  参数方程作图 1.3  极坐标方程作图 1.1  显函数作图 图1.   图2. % Eg001 % fplot 用法 clf x = linspace(-6,6,10 ...

  2. 图片缩放 算法 matlab,图像放大算法总结及MATLAB源程序.doc

    图像放大算法总结及MATLAB源程序 1,插值算法(3种): (1)最邻近插值(近邻取样法): 最近插值的的思想很简单就是把这个非整数坐标作一个四舍五入,取最近的整数点坐标处的点的颜色.可见,最邻近插 ...

  3. 最邻近插值法(The nearest interpolation)实现图像缩放

    也称零阶插值.它输出的像素灰度值就等于距离它映射到的位置最近的输入像素的灰度值.但当图像中包含像素之间灰度级有变化的细微结构时,最邻近算法会在图像中产生人为加工的痕迹. 具体计算方法:对于一个目的坐标 ...

  4. Matlab 保持图像矩阵大小不变对图像放大和缩小

    效果如图所示: Matlab里的imresize函数可以对图像放大和缩小,但这同时也会改变图像矩阵的大小,如果想要上图所示的结果,需要再进行一些处理,处理代码如下所示. clc close all;% ...

  5. “双线性插值法”实现图像的缩放

    本学期修读"数学实验"相关课程,课程设计以"双线性插值法实现图像缩放"为研究方向,写篇博文记录一下自己的心路历程– 文章目录 前言 一.图像基础知识 二.双线性 ...

  6. 图像缩放的艺术,揭秘图像放大且保持清晰度的技术

    麦客奥德彪的博客地址: https://juejin.cn/user/2365804752418232 图像缩放是数字图像处理中常用的技术之一.随着数字媒体的普及,图像缩放算法变得越来越重要.本文将探 ...

  7. 第2章 Python 数字图像处理(DIP) --数字图像基础3 - 图像内插 - 最近邻内插 - 双线性插值 - 双三次内插 - 图像放大

    目录 图像内插 放大图像 图像内插 内插通常在图像放大.缩小.旋转和几何校正等任务中使用.内插并用它来调整图像的大小(缩小和放大),缩小和放大基本上采用图像重取样方法 最近邻内插,这种方法将原图像中最 ...

  8. Opencv下双线性插值法进行图像放缩

    关于图像放缩的算法有很多,本文主要介绍双线性插值法进行图像放缩,本文参考了: http://www.cnblogs.com/funny-world/p/3162003.html 我们设源图像src的大 ...

  9. 论文写作:MATLAB+Visio生成不失真的PDF图像,同时解决MATLAB图像plot绘制有白边的问题

    这一周花了三天时间,才将论文中的图像生成不失真的PDF图片(我以为的),我的判断标准是将图像放大或者缩小足够倍数后依然清晰可见,以MNIST数据库中的图像为例,方法如下: 选择 "文件--导 ...

  10. 如何用matlab求出覆冰图像像素点,输电线路覆冰图像的Canny算子改进算法研究

    输电线路覆冰图像的Canny算子改进算法研究 摘 要: 每到冬季 关键词: 形态学滤波; Canny算子; 边缘检测; 覆冰检测; 微分算子 中图分类号:TM755 文献标志码:A文章编号:1006- ...

最新文章

  1. python 16进制转10进制, 8进制转10进制, 2进制转10进制的方法
  2. Tensorflow解决MNIST手写体数字识别
  3. 通过HttpListener实现简单的Http服务
  4. 设计模式学习系列9 外观模式Facade
  5. 典型用户信息管理系统
  6. 印象笔记mac版 同步问题_印象笔记表示 今年将大幅提升产品体验
  7. 如何使VNC和Linux tty7 显示同步效果
  8. 历往游戏代码与当前DEADXSPACE项目最新进度。
  9. 【转】20个Java 代码生成器
  10. 浅析busybox如何集成到openwrt
  11. Mysql关键字 (MySQL 5.1参考手册)
  12. 【智慧工厂】一篇让你搞明白ERP、SAP、MES的文章
  13. 功率计量芯片HLW8012介绍与应用
  14. 计网 - TCP 的稳定性:滑动窗口和流速控制是怎么回事?
  15. ZPL指令打印标签时出现白色窄条的坑
  16. Qt编写的知名的开源软件汇总
  17. 【NISP一级】考前必刷九套卷(九)
  18. 《Understanding the Effective Receptive Field in Deep Convolutional Neural Networks》理解深卷积神经网络中的有效感受野
  19. Windows系统自带磁盘读写测速工具
  20. 英语berylite绿宝石BERYLITE绿柱石

热门文章

  1. pacman安装ubuntu_pacman命令 – 软件包管理器
  2. 软件设计师近10年上午真题解析知识点(并非绝对完整版)
  3. 计算机智能科学与技术高校排名,2021年全国智能科学与技术专业大学排名(原创)...
  4. SpringMVC添加登录页面以及首页实现跳转
  5. echarts:实现legend中的textBorderColor动态改变问题
  6. DS1302的电子万年历_51单片机,年月日、星期、时分秒、农历和温度,带闹钟,全套资料
  7. HTML+CSS+JS制作一个迅雷看看电影网页设计实例 ,排版整洁,内容丰富,主题鲜明,简单的网页制作期末作业
  8. RHEL7配置中文输入法-智能拼音
  9. 为win7系统盘减肥
  10. 金山词霸导致chrome浏览器出错